The Lovelock Softball Association announced this past weekend that the tournament scheduled for June 25-27 has been postponed to Frontier Days weekend in August.
The adult softball season is well underway. It started June 7, so as of press time, each team has four or five games under their belts.
They play biweekly at McDougal Field on Mondays and Thursdays, starting at 6 p.m.
“It seems every season the gap between the teams closes,” said Jensen. Many of the players have been with the league since it started a few years ago.
This year’s teams are Thick N Wild, Bats N Racks, Weekend Warriors, Second Stringers, Wolf Pack, Brew Crew and Modelo time.
So far, the Second Stringers and Thick N Wild are undefeated.
However, it’s still early, and things can change quickly at the softball fields.
